Calfed sells branches to NationsBank.

LOS ANGELES- California Federal Bank has completed the sale of its Florida and Georgia branch network to NationsBank Corp. for $160 million.

The California-based thrift said its southeast division, consisting of 43 branches in Florida and one in Georgia, had deposits of about $3.9 billion.

California Federal's tangible equity is expected to increase by $135 million, and the bank expects a $35 million gain on the sale in the third quarter.

Smith Barney Shearson Inc. acted as financial adviser in the transaction.
